[EN] Let X be an arbitrary set. Then a topology t on X is completely useful if every upper semicontinuous linear preorder on X can be represented by an upper semicontinuous order preserving real-valued function. In this paper we characterize in ZFC (Zermelo-Fraenkel + Axiom of Choice) and ZFC+SH (ZFC + Souslin Hypothesis) completely useful topologies on X. This means, in the terminology of mathematical utility theory, that we clarify the topological structure of any type of semicontinuous utility representation problem.
